Supporting California Agriculture

Agriculture is a critical part of our California economy. This $43 billion industry employs over 400,000 people and generates approximately $100 billion in related economic activity.

Assemblymember Eduardo Garcia Sends Critical Measures to Improve Student Safety, Healthcare and Veteran Services onto the Senate

(SACRAMENTO, CA)— Now midway through the 2018 legislative session, Assemblymember Eduardo Garcia (D-Coachella) is geared up for a full week of Assembly floor votes to send the remainder of his bill package onto the Senate. Last Friday, he safely ushered eight bills out of the Appropriations suspense file, and they have now joined his list floor vote eligible measures.
